Abstract
The sewage disposal system at Ketchikan, Alaska discharges raw sewage directly into the adjacent marine waters of Tongass Narrows. The purpose of the study was to document the bacteriological water quality of Tongass Narrows with respect to the effects of raw sewage outfalls from the city of Ketchikan, Alaska. The study was limited geographically to the section of Tongass Narrows between Ward Cove and the Ketchikan U. S. Coast Guard Station. The study was conducted May 7 through May 12, 1969. This time period was selected to avoid possible influence from fish processing wastes discharged to the area later in the season. (Author Modified Abstract)
